#4fea67 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4fea67 is composed of 31% red, 91.8%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 56%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 129.3 degrees, a saturation of 78.7% and a lightness of 61.4%. #4fea67 color hex could be obtained by blending #9effce with #00d500.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

Shades and Tints of #4fea67

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#021104 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4fea67

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b9e9b is the less saturated color, while #40f95d is the most saturated one.
